Downloadbereich der Fachrichtung Informatik des Fachbereichs Berufsakademie der HWR-Berlin
Download area: HWR-Berlin, faculty of Company-Linked Programs, department for informatics



Java für Mikrocontroller
bajos06.tar.gz ist eine Java-Laufzeitumgebung (Java-Virtual-Machine und System/Bootklassen) mit leicht eingeschränkter Funktionalität (keine double, long, einige Field- und Methodenattribute werden nicht ausgewertet), gegenwärtig angepasst an eingebettete Systeme mit AVR32-Mikrocontrollern (EVK1100, NGW100, STK1000) und an AVR8-Systeme (atmega128). Mit bajos06 lassen sich jetzt Java Programme auf dem arduino Mega ausführen.
Die Arbeitsversion finden Sie unter http://code.google.com/p/bajos/

Java for microcontroller
bajos06.tar.gz is a Java runtime environment for microcontrollers. It consists of BAJVM, a Java Virtual Machine and of BAJOSBOOT, a collection of system classes. BAJOS can be adapted to Embedded Systems with/without operating system and has been tested for 8 and 32 bit AVR controllers (atmega128,UC3A, AP7000). Java runs now at arduino Mega. Working version is at: http://code.google.com/p/bajos/
Bajos application controls 
Lego-Robot Bajos application.class drives an alphanumeric display Bajos application.class drives a display Bajos application.class drives a display
Bajos at Arduino controls a Lego-Robot and an alphanumeric display ::: Bajos at atmel's STK1000 (32 Bit AP7000) as standalone application with an graphic demo (affine transforms, projection, bilinear interpolation,HLHSR-algorithm,...)
minikermitV06.tar.gz Ein Linux-Terminalprogramm für Mikrocontroller mit Uploadmöglichkeit für Programm- und Datenfiles, angepaßt an Z80, 68HC11 und AVR8/AVR32-Systeme.
minikermitV06.tar.gz A Linux terminal program for communication with diverse microcontroller and microprocessor boards.


bamo128V07.tar.gz Ein Monitorprogramm für AVR8-Mikrocontroller mit Disassembler und Downloadmöglichkeit für Anwendungsprogramme, angepasst u.a. an das Board ArduinoMega mit dem Microcontroller atmega1280.
bamo128V07.tar.gz Bamo128 is a resident monitor program for AVR 8 bit microcontrollers, especially for the ArduinoMega board with the atmega1280 microcontroller. The monitor is written in assembler. The monitor contains a disassembler and a flash programming module for downloading application programs et al..


ICE interactive computer aided education
ICEV05.zip "Ice" ist ein Projekt zur interaktiven computergestützten Ausbildung. "Ice" verwaltet ein Unterrichts-Netz mit Clients für Studenten und Dozent.
ICEV05.zip "Ice" is a project for interactive computer aided education. "Ice" controls a computer net with clients for students and instructor during lecture.
ICESetup.iso Für windows existiert eine iso-Datei, welche Sie auf CD brennen und für eine automatische Installation verwenden können.
ICESetup.iso is an iso-setup-image for windows.
Liesmich.pdf gibt eine Einführung in "ICE".
Readme.pdf gives an introduction to "ICE".

bamo32V02.tar.gz Ein Monitorprogramm für AVR32UC3A-Mikrocontroller mit Downloadmöglichkeit für Anwendungsprogramme. Der Monitor ist noch in einem sehr experimentellen Stadium und wird weiterentwickelt.
bamo32V02.tar.gz Bamo32 is a very experimental resident monitor program for AVR32UC3A microcontrollers. The monitor is written in C. The monitor contains a flash programming module for downloading application programs et al..

BaRobotV01.zip ist eine Treiberbibliothek und Demoapplikationen zur Steuerung von Servomotoren mit AVR8 Mikrocontrollern (atmega8) unter Windows und Linux. Die Servos lassen sich einzeln und gemeinsam in Position und Geschwindigkeit steuern.
BaRobotV01.zip is a set consisting of firmware for an AVR, a driver library and some demo applications. The firmware was built for at least an ATmega8 and contains everything for controlling up to 8 servos via USB or RS232 from a PC without expensive USB-Hardware. The library/firmware gives you the ability of control all your servos in position and in speed. The driver runs on Windows and Linux.

Ponchoman3DV02.zip ist ein third-person Jump'n'Run basierend auf Java3D. Es benötigt nur das Java JRE und ist lauffähig unter Windows und Linux. Es enthält ein spielbares Zufallslevel mit Gegnern, einem Piratenschiff, Sounds, Animationen Tag und Nacht ...
game snapshoot
Ponchoman3DV02.zip is a third-person 3D Jump'n'Run based on Java3D. Running only with Java JRE on Windows and Linux. It contains one playable RANDOM level with enemies, pirateship, sounds, animations, Day and Night ...


Downloadcounter

Bamo128330
Minikermit240
Bajos391
Ice511
Bamo32151
BaRobot96
Ponchoman3D78


This site provide constantly the latest versions for download.
Kontakt: bajos@ba-berlin.de